Dolores Dilova: Echoes of Impressionism and Family Legacy

Dolores Dilova, born in Pleven, Bulgaria in 1960, carries the indelible mark of her father’s artistic influence – Dilo Dilov, a prominent figure in Bulgarian impressionism. From a young age, she demonstrated exceptional talent, securing first place in the Children's Drawing Contest in Italy with Henry Moore as jury chair, highlighting an early predisposition for visual expression and artistic appreciation. Her formative years were enriched by exposure to renowned artists like Moore, shaping her aesthetic sensibilities. Her artistic journey began at Sofia’s National Academy of Fine Arts where she honed her skills under Ivan Kirkov's guidance – a connection that instilled in her a deep understanding of classical techniques alongside the liberating spirit of impressionism. This dual influence is evident throughout her oeuvre, characterized by meticulous observation combined with vibrant color palettes and emotive brushstrokes. Her dedication to capturing fleeting moments of beauty and emotion resulted in numerous exhibitions across Europe and beyond, establishing her as a respected voice within the contemporary Bulgarian art scene. Dilova’s international career spanned Austria, France, USA, Russia, England, Greece, Italy, Hungary, Germany, Netherlands, London, Moscow, Hangzhou, China and others. Notably, participation in biennials like “Friends of the Sea” in Bourgas underscored her commitment to artistic expression as a vehicle for environmental advocacy – a passion that continues to inform her creative process. Recognition through awards such as the Young Painter Competition prize and the Grand Prix for painting at Bianale Dimitrov affirmed her talent and unwavering dedication to her craft. Her paintings delve into themes deeply intertwined with personal experience, particularly familial bonds and the transmission of artistic heritage. Recurring portraits—often depicting her daughter—capture intimate moments and convey profound emotional resonance. Dilova’s stylistic approach prioritizes impressionistic techniques – prioritizing atmospheric effects and capturing the essence of light and color to evoke mood and emotion. This meticulous attention to detail reflects a desire to honor both tradition and individual vision, resulting in artworks that resonate with viewers on multiple levels. Today, Dolores Dilova resides in Sofia, Bulgaria, where she continues to inspire and captivate audiences worldwide through her evocative paintings—a testament to the enduring legacy of impressionism and the transformative power of familial connections on artistic creation. Her work is held by prestigious institutions like the National Gallery and numerous private collections internationally, ensuring that her contribution to Bulgarian art history remains vibrant for generations to come.
